The optical property of paper comprises whiteness, colourity, opacity etc., belongs to the diffusing characteristic diffuser of paper, is the very important indexs of paper kind such as cultural paper, newsprint, facing paper, high-grade art paper.According to the colorimetry principle, colour measurement comprises illumination and observation condition, observer's (people or observation instrument), object of observation, international lighting association (CIE) formulates detailed standard, according to these standards, paper industry is formulated at the optical property of paper corresponding national standards, and paper color is measured must satisfy these standard-requireds.
The instrument that is used for the paper color measurement now has two kinds, and a kind of is colorimeter, and another kind is the spectrum spectrophotometric color measurement instrument.Colorimeter obtains the method for chromatic value and is finished by instrument internal optical analogy integration, just with the rectify an instrument spectral characteristic of light source and detecting element of color filter, make output electric signal size be proportional to the tristimulus values of color, so coordinate mutually with people's vision.At present, it is very approaching that the spectrophotometric result and the human eye of computing machine and the simulation of many group color filters is equipped with in advanced colorimeter inside, and measuring accuracy can reach per mille.
Spectrum spectrophotometric color measurement instrument home products is more, as JY2000.According to the color measuring standard of International Commission on Illumination (CIE) regulation, require to develop according to the geometrical optical characteristic of ISO2469 (GB/T7973) standard code.This spectrum spectrophotometric color measurement instrument is primarily aimed at the laboratory environment service condition and designs, and based on traditional integrating sphere technology, the test paper must be close to measurement window.This Instrument measuring precision height obtains to be extensive use of in the laboratory, carries out on-line measurement but this optics framework can't be used for production line.
And these two kinds of instruments exist following defective:
(1) must contact measurement
Detected object must be close to detection window during measurement, just can normally measure.And require non-cpntact measurement on the production line.This is because contact measurement scratches measuring object easily, and the jelly of paper surface, fiber, the easy pollution detection window of dust influence measuring accuracy.
(2) can only multilayer measure
Need multi-layered paper to stack when measuring paper color and measure, eliminate light transmission influence, the especially stronger low quantitative cultural paper of light transmission of paper, the stack number of plies is more, measures for individual layer, and measuring accuracy can't guarantee.Measure and can only carry out individual layer on the production line.
(3) measurement environment requires harsh
Be primarily aimed at laboratory environment and use, up to more than 70 degree, dust is big, high humidity, abominable working environment that static is strong for environment temperature on the paper production line, and measuring accuracy can't guarantee.
(4) detection means lags behind
Existing detection means is after finishing in a stage of production run, become paper to roll off the production line, take a sample, send the laboratory to detect and just can know the chromatic value of paper, and in this section production run, can't predict, promptly detect afterwards, the serious hysteresis, in time adjusting process influences product quality, even the generation substandard products, reduce production efficiency.

Principle of work of the present invention is as follows: the paper color on-line measurement system that is used for paper production line comprises online detection head, control system, computer data processing system, scanning support etc.Detection head is made up of two parts up and down, and it is mobile on paper that scanning support drives detection head, and 1 meter of displacement realizes the colourity of online non-cpntact measurement paper, and the measuring position can be set as required, and system Hui Ku automatically carries out normalizing operation etc.System adopts 45 degree ring illuminations, 0 degree observation position mode, the two-way detection technique, and online in real time detects the reflected light composition of paper, and data message is transferred to computing machine by the SOC system through Ethernet interface, and analyzing and processing data is set up database, calculates in real time.
Characteristics be embodied in following some:
(1) light source
Adopt the halogen tungsten light source, visible light emitted obtains illumination light through balanced-filter.Halogen tungsten lamp is by constant current source power supply, stabilized illumination intensity.
(2) 45/0 ring illuminations
Light projects on the paper with miter angle on 360 degree directions through reflection cone and annular reflector, forms illumination hot spot uniformly, can solve the influence of paper texture to measuring.
(3) detecting device
Adopt miniature optical splitter of two-way and ccd detector, detect the reflectance spectrum of page on different back pads simultaneously.Diffusing of paper through lens focus, Optical Fiber Transmission, grating beam splitting, form band at the ccd detector photosurface, after overexposure, in CCD, form electric impulse signal, carry out digital collection and control by Single Chip Microcomputer (SCM) system, and realizing single-chip microcomputer and Computer Data Communication, computer system is carried out data processing.
(4) paper stabilizator
The paper stabilizator by the suction that high velocity air produces, guarantees that the paper of high-speed motion passes sensor reposefully, reduces sheet flutter, and makes paper remain on discontiguous position near back pad, thus the accuracy of assurance measurement result.
(5) scanning support
Form by supporting traverse, C type frame, driving control unit.1 meter of detection head displacement can be adjusted according to actual user's needs.Adopt frequency conversion control technique control motor-driven C type frame on paper, to move, realize dynamically, one-point measurement, and carry out function such as normalizing operation.
(6) computer data is handled
Sampling AD value is standardized, and carries out normalized according to time shutter and enlargement factor; Impurity elimination astigmatism, dark current are eliminated drift, ambient light effects; Cleanliness standardization obtains the reflectivity data of sample; According to the two-way reflectivity data that measures, calculate the internal reflection factor, calculate chromaticity coordinate; Compare analysis according to on-line measurement result and ownership goal parameter, instruct and produce; Set up database, preserve record of production, information such as configuration parameter.

Fig. 2 is the internal circuit block diagram of detection head, and wherein the first half is the circuit block diagram of last detection head, and light source is 12 volts of long-life halogen tungsten lamps in the last detection head, produces the visible light of continuous spectrum, and constant current source is given light source power supply, guarantees that light stability ground is luminous.Visible light collimates through the light tube, the filtering infrared light, and the directional light of generation shines on the light cone, become miter angle with the conical surface of light cone, the direct reflection of the conical surface of process light cone forms the annular ring of light, shine on the cylindrical reflector, reverberator is annular cylindrical mirror, and concave surface is coated with highly reflecting films, and light produces direct reflection on reflectance coating, with miter angle annular irradiation tester, evenly illuminate, form the test hot spot, 20 to 30 centimetres of spot diameters.Ring illumination makes that hot spot brightness is even.Optical signal detecting is divided into two-way, one tunnel lens that are equipped with through the first optical fiber front end, at the light signal of collecting paper reflection perpendicular to paper orientation, send into first optical splitter through first optical fiber, the first optical splitter beam split forms band, first photodetector is a line array CCD, 2048 pixel cells are arranged, these pixel cells are through overexposure, band is converted to electric signal, and through digitized processing, the resolution of first A/D converter is 16 bits, promptly pixel cell produces the digital signal of two bytes, and digital signal is stored in first buffer memory.The lens that another road second optical fiber front end is equipped with, at the light signal of collecting paper reflection perpendicular to paper orientation, send into second optical splitter through second optical fiber, the second optical splitter beam split forms band, second photodetector is a line array CCD, 2048 pixel cells are arranged, these pixel cells are through overexposure, band is converted to electric signal, through digitized processing, the resolution of second A/D converter is 16 bits, and promptly pixel cell produces the digital signal of two bytes, and digital signal is stored in second buffer memory.SOC is an embedded single-chip computer system, produces control signal, produces the sequential logic signal through gate array, controls first photodetector, and first A/D converter carries out data acquisition and storage.SOC reads first data in buffer, through Filtering Processing, by serial ports and driver and upper machine communication.
The latter half among Fig. 2 is the circuit block diagram of following detection head.Single-chip microcomputer receives the shade-block rotation command by the I/O interface.Single-chip microcomputer sends pulse by the stepper motor driver drive stepping motor, and the shade-block runner is installed on the rotor of stepper motor, and shade-block is installed on the runner.Shade-block has three kinds of plates, standard white plate, inspection panel, black and white plate.Standard white plate uses when carrying out standardization in system, and service test plate during System self-test uses the black and white plate when normal the measurement.Pressurized air regulates by the first segment air valve that the tolerance size is laggard goes into first solenoid valve, and Single-chip Controlling first solenoid valve opens and closes, and makes pressurized air enter the paper stabilizator by first solenoid valve, produces cyclone, forms negative pressure, stablizes paper.Pressurized air regulates by second air throttle that the tolerance size is laggard goes into second solenoid valve, and Single-chip Controlling second solenoid valve opens and closes, the air inlet and the exhaust of the cylinder of the open and close controlling lifting table of second solenoid valve, thereby the stretching out and bounce back of control lifting table.When needs were selected shade-block, single-chip microcomputer at first sent instruction, made lifting table rise, and sent the rotation of pulse control step motor again, and after being rotated in place, stepper motor stops operating, and single-chip microcomputer sends instruction and makes the lifting table return.
